Me On Your Mind

Album: My Story Your Glory (2022)
Play Video

Songfacts®:

  • "Me On Your Mind" is a piano ballad that offers an uplifting reminder of God's constant love and attention toward each of us. Matthew West invites listeners into a deeper reflection on their relationship with the Lord, reminding us that we are seen, known, and cherished by our Creator.
  • During a quiet walk with his wife, the familiar biblical stories of the thief on the cross and the prodigal son took on new meaning for West. These figures, whose lives reflect the profound mercy and grace of God, resonated with him in a deeply personal way. Seeing parts of himself in both, he was inspired to craft the song during the pandemic alongside singer-songwriter Anne Wilson and producer Jeff Pardo.
  • The trio crafted "Me On Your Mind" around the life-changing sacrifice of Jesus, drawing from the awe-inspiring truth of Psalm 8:

    When I consider Your heavens, the work of Your fingers, the moon and the stars, which You have set in place. What is mankind that You are mindful of them, human beings that You care for them?

    Through the writing process, God brought West into a deeper understanding of His own heart as a Heavenly Father. "It's the sheer amazement that the Creator of the universe, the King of the world, would have a single thought about me, that touches my heart on the deepest level," said the singer.
  • This collaboration was not their first. West, Wilson and Pardo had previously worked together on "My Jesus," which became a #1 song for Wilson on the Billboard Christian charts when released in 2021.

    The trio have co-written multiple other songs together, including tracks for Wilson's debut album Rebel.
  • The song became West's sixth #1 hit on Billboard's Hot Christian Songs chart, and his first chart-topper since "Hello, My Name Is" in 2013.
